LIBstick - LIBstick

LIBstick
LIBstick logo.png
Разработчики)Технион Команда информационной системы библиотек
изначальный выпускИюнь 2019
Написано вPHP, JavaScript, HTML, CSS и фреймворк CSS Materialise
Операционная системаЛюбые веб-браузер с лучшей работоспособностью в Гугл Хром
ПлатформаWordPress
ТипОткрытый исходный код
Интернет сайтhttps://libraries.technion.ac.il/libstick

LIBstick (библиотека + наклейка) - это инструмент для печати этикеток, который предназначен для библиотек, чтобы создавать, редактировать и печатать книжные этикетки, такие как этикетки корешка, простым, быстрым и понятным способом. Инструмент основан на SaaS и доступен через веб-браузеры без необходимости установки программного обеспечения. Это сделано для извлечения данных из интегрированная библиотечная система (ILS), например Экслибрис Альма, для автоматического создания этикеток. Он был разработан и поддерживается в Технион библиотеки, в Хайфа, Израиль.

Задний план

После замены программного обеспечения Aleph ILS Ex Libris на Alma компании облачный ILS в декабре 2017 года библиотеки Техниона начали использовать SpineOMatic для производства этикеток для корешков книг. Из-за проблем с удобством использования и отсутствия параметров редактирования в SpineOMatic, а также проблем совместимости между Alma и предыдущим программным обеспечением для печати этикеток, которое использовалось в Технионе при использовании Aleph, команда разработчиков библиотек Техниона разработала простой XML на основе решения.

В Технионе 15 библиотек, каждая со своим собственным форматом печати этикеток. Из-за такого разнообразия решение XML было дополнено дополнительными функциями и студией дизайна шаблонов, что привело к созданию LIBstick и его выпуску в июне 2019 года.

Функциональность

Снимок экрана LIBstick, показывающий главное меню на левой панели и отредактированный шаблон ярлыка на правой панели, заполненный первыми двумя строками

LIBstick состоит из главного меню панель слева и панель платы справа, где готовятся к печати этикетки. Доска содержит шаблон, который представляет собой сетку из определенного количества строк и столбцов, соответствующую листу этикеток для печати. Метки в данном шаблоне содержат поля, которые автоматически заполняются данными, извлеченными из ILS, например Alma. Извлечение данных выполняется путем сканирования элементов штрих-код, или введите его. Каждое поле определяется как содержащее определенную информацию об элементе, например Набери номер, штрих-код, объем количество, издание заявление, публичная заметка и т. д. в соответствии с предопределениями шаблона. LIBstick в основном предназначен для извлечения данных из Alma, но он также совместим с Aleph.

Можно настроить различные шаблоны, и в каждом шаблоне можно определить различные поля для этикеток в соответствии с потребностями библиотеки. В каждом шаблоне можно определить, как каждое поле в ярлыках будет отображаться в соответствии с шрифт, размер и цвет. Тип бумаги для печати также определяется шаблоном. Также возможно переключение между шаблонами во время редактирования. При этом формат меток в выбранном шаблоне изменяется в соответствии с настройками нового выбранного шаблона. Шаблоны можно редактировать, сохранять, дублировать, переименовывать и удалять.

Данные в каждом поле метки можно редактировать. Их можно полностью или частично заменить, добавить или удалить по усмотрению пользователя. Помимо редактирования, метки можно перемещать в шаблоне, дублировать и удалять.

LIBstick определяет три роли пользователя: менеджер, дизайнер и создатель. Каждая роль имеет свои собственные привилегии, включая все привилегии следующих ролей в списке. Менеджеры действуют как админы со всеми привилегиями. Их собственные привилегии включают назначение ролей пользователям и настройку Ключи API. Дизайнеры могут создавать шаблоны, делиться своими шаблонами в своем учреждении, загружать новые шрифты и логотипы и управлять документами. Создатели могут управлять своими профилями, а также редактировать и распечатывать этикетки.

LIBstick использует следующие технологии: MaterializeCSS, jQuery, JavaScript, HTML, CSS, PHP, WordPress (CMS), MySQL, JSON, AJAX, RESTful API.

Воздействие

Сервис используется несколькими библиотеками Техниона, нескольких израильских университетов и находится на разных этапах внедрения в учреждениях по всему миру, в том числе в США, Великобритании, Гонконге, Австрии и Австралии.

В конце августа 2019 года LIBstick был представлен на Ежегодной конференции IGeLU 2019.[1] в Сингапуре и получил отличные отзывы и положительные отзывы.

LIBstick - это решение для печати этикеток по умолчанию для Alma, как указано в официальной документации Экслибрис.[2]

внешние ссылки

использованная литература

  1. ^ «Расписание конференции». Конференция IGeLU 2019. Получено 14 октября 2019.
  2. ^ «Печать этикеток для книг с помощью инструмента для печати этикеток». Центр знаний экслибриса. Получено 14 октября 2019.